In order to know what treatment is suitable for your acne scars, it is first important to know the cause of acne formation and whether it is currently developing acne, right?

Acne sebum moisturizes and protects the skin. However, if sebum is secreted from the sebaceous glands and the sebum cannot flow smoothly when the sebum goes out from the pores to the surface of the skin, it will become inflamed and cause acne. So, what could be the reason for the poor sebum flow?




If the regeneration of the skin does not proceed normally, the thick stratum corneum will cover and block the pore outlets, causing sebum to accumulate in the pores and clog them. This happens when the metabolism slows down due to aging, gastrointestinal diseases caused by chronic constipation occur, the skin is dry or tanned, or cosmetics that are not suitable for the skin are used. You can think of it as a state where sebum secretion is active due to increased hormones, and sebum accumulates in pores due to increased secretion.

In particular, hormones that activate sebum secretion include male hormones and female hormones that increase during growth, irregular lifestyles, unbalanced diet, stress caused by lack of sleep, and female hormones that increases before a woman's menstrual period. In addition, there can be multiple reasons, such as genetic factors or taking steroids.

At this time, because people can’t stop thinking about it, they often touch the acne on their faces. But it is important to prevent acne scars first through proper treatment. However, most people squeeze the growing acne with their hands, which leads to acne scars.

The first step is to eliminate clogged sebum through Jessner Peeling. Jessner Peeling is a peeling procedure that uses Coombs solution made by mixing various ingredients, while improving the effect of improving acne inflammatory lesions. Jessner Peeling is most commonly used in the treatment of acne. According to the thickness or condition of the patient's skin, the stratum corneum can be peeled off as needed to remove sebum and impurities during the process of opening clogged pores. As a result, by clearing clogged pores and promoting sebum discharge, the development of acne can be prevented and the acne that has already grown can be relieved, and dark red skin tones can be improved to white and light skin tone.

In addition to improving skin tone and skin texture, Jessner Peeling is a popular treatment method because it has various effects such as shrinking pores and increasing skin elasticity.


Next, there is a PDT treatment that can selectively destroy acne tissues by applying UV absorber on the skin and using lasers with special wavelengths, destroying acne bacteria and sebaceous glands without touching normal skin tissues. The point of this procedure is that it can improve the skin, such as lifting and shrinking pores, and prevent the occurrence of acne in the future. Moreover, since daily life can be restored immediately without a recovery period after the treatment, it can be said to be a suitable procedure for modern people who lack time. In particular, it can treat red acne scars and help improve wrinkles, so it can bring vitality to the skin and provide anti-aging effects.



The third is the FCR coral reef peeling procedure, which accelerates the cell cycle by removing dead skin cells that have not been shed, thereby helping cell regeneration. Compared with the existing peeling procedures, the pain is less, and the dead skin cells fall off and regenerate in less than 5 days. Therefore, busy modern people can not only use the lunch break to receive treatment, but also receive less stimulation, so they can Immediately return to daily life after treatment.

FCR coral reef peeling shows high satisfaction because it can treat millet seed acne, acne marks, blackheads, provide whitening effect, improve goose bumps and fine lines.
